Oven-baked Croque Monsieur

Total time : 15 min

Preparation : 5 min, Cooking : 10 min

Description

Bread, ham, cheese... You have all the ingredients for a basic sandwich, but don't feel like eating the same old thing? Try this easy croque monsieur recipe or make it a croque madame by adding a fried egg on top!


Step 1/5

Cut the ham slices in half. In a bowl, mix the cheese, cream, mustard, and pepper.

Step 2/5

Preheat the oven to 400°F. Lightly butter all the slices of bread. On a slice of bread, place 1 slice of Swiss cheese, ½ slice of ham and 1 other slice of cheese. Repeat for the other 3 slices of bread.

Step 3/5

Close the 4 croque-monsieur by covering each with a slice of buttered sandwich bread, butter side in.

Step 4/5

Place the croque-monsieur on a baking sheet. Spread the cream and cheese mixture evenly over each croque-monsieur. Bake for 8-10 minutes at 400°F.

Step 5/5

Serve hot alongside a nice green salad with dressing of your choice. Enjoy!

Tip

Do you prefer the traditional croque-monsieur with bechamel sauce? Add a layer of bechamel sauce, half a slice of ham, a slice of cheese and a second layer of bechamel sauce in this order before closing your sandwich.
